Buffy and Willow continued on down the dark streets, using the radiance of the full moon and the dim light that was provided by Willow's torch to see by. Earlier, the torch had not been used because they didn't want to warn any unsuspecting vampires.

Now that they were out in the open and finished with patrol, the torch had come out though. It made for a much easier journey towards the library.

"So, Buffy. How are things with Angel?" Willow asked, cheerfully. She pulled a strand of red hair out of her eyes and turned to face the Slayer.

"Things are…not so great, actually." Buffy paused.

"What? No more smoochies? But –!"

"No, it's not that. There's been plenty of smoochies. Its just …Angel's been really distant lately. I think there might be something wrong…" Stopping by a gnarled oak tree, Buffy sighed. She pulled a leaf out of her hair and gazed down the road, back towards the cemetery.

"Oh…" Willow frowned. "Is there anything I can do?" She watched Buffy, her eyes shining with concern.

"No, that's okay. Thanks though." She fell into step beside Willow as they headed off again. "Why don't we go past –" Buffy broke off suddenly as a sharp cry suddenly rang out.

"What was that? Buffy?" Willow chewed her bottom lip nervously and watched as the Slayer ran towards an old mansion just up the street. Not thrilled at being left on her own, Willow followed her.

The mansion loomed above Buffy menacingly as she neared the front door. Long, unkempt grass made up the lawn and the grungy wooden planks of the building were dank and splintering.

Buffy kicked the door in easily and cautiously peered inside.

"Hello? Anybody there?"

Willow finally arrived in the yard behind her, gasping for breath as she made her way over to Buffy. On the way, she stubbed her toe on something hard in the grass. "Ow!"

Buffy swung around concerned. "Are you okay, Will?"

Nodding, Willow joined Buffy at the door. "Yup, I'm fine. Just stubbed my toe."

"Okay. Well, let's go check this thing out."

Buffy entered the mansion with Willow bringing up the rear.

A thin wisp of curling green smoke snaked a path through the air behind the pair, as if it was following them. It remained hidden from sight and immediately turned invisible when Buffy turned and looked back...
